3/4" SafeClaw Fall Protection Anchor
Model - #4075
Designed safe working load: 400 lbs.
Tested - ANSI Z359.1-2007
OSHA - 1910.66 & 1926.502
Strength - 5,000 lbs / 22kn
Color coded in orange tubing
Model #4075 SafeClaw 3/4" anchor is to be used in concrete substrate only.
This product is designed for use in cured concrete only and may be pulled in all directions up to 90.

1.
Follow all manufacturer's instructions.
2.
Do not use incompatible connectors.
3.
Always inspect your units prior to use.
4.
Use the proper method of coupling to anchorage.
5.
Remove unit for service if a fall has occurred.
6.
Patch all holes with concrete when job is complete.
7.
For use by one person only.
8.
Pregnant women and minors must not use this product.
9.
Designed safe working load is 400 LBS (149.3 kg). Do not
exceed this weight.
10. Not for use with horizontal lifeline systems. Refer to item #4077.
